History of the Shroud of Turin

The history of the Shroud of Turin is shrouded in mystery, dating back centuries with its origins linked to ancient times. This linen cloth bears the imprint of a man believed to be Jesus Christ, and its first recorded exhibition was in 1357 in France, after which it found its way to Turin, Italy.

Over the years, the Shroud has been subject to intense scrutiny and controversy, with debates surrounding its authenticity and the methods used to create it. Despite scientific examinations and carbon dating attempts, the exact origins of the Shroud remain inconclusive, adding to the intrigue and fascination surrounding this relic.

Many believe the Shroud to be the burial cloth of Jesus, displaying markings consistent with crucifixion wounds described in the Bible. Its history intertwines with religious narratives, making it a significant object of veneration for Christians around the world, drawing pilgrims and scholars alike to study its enigmatic past.

Technology and Discoveries

In the realm of the Shroud of Turin, the realm of technology and discoveries has played a pivotal role. Various scientific analyses, from carbon dating to microscopic examinations, have attempted to unravel the mysteries surrounding the Shroud. Cutting-edge technologies have been employed to scrutinize the intricate details of the fabric and the image imprinted upon it.

One of the most significant discoveries was the 1988 radiocarbon dating which placed the Shroud’s origins in the medieval period, sparking debates among scholars and believers. Advanced imaging techniques, such as high-resolution photography and spectroscopy, have provided further insights into the composition and characteristics of the image on the Shroud. These technological advancements have fueled discussions on the authenticity and nature of the artifact.

DNA analysis has also been utilized to examine the biological material present on the Shroud, offering potential clues to its history and origins. While some findings align with historical records and biblical accounts, others continue to defy scientific explanations. The interplay between technology and discoveries regarding the Shroud of Turin underscores the ongoing quest to decipher its enigmatic nature and significance in religious contexts.

Theories and Historical Enigmas Surrounding the Shroud

The Shroud of Turin has sparked numerous theories and historical enigmas that continue to intrigue scholars and enthusiasts alike. One of the most debated mysteries is the exact origins of the shroud and the authenticity of its purported association with Jesus Christ. Researchers and historians have put forth various hypotheses, ranging from it being a medieval forgery to a genuine relic from biblical times, fueling ongoing discussions and investigations.

Another enigma surrounding the Shroud revolves around the image itself. The unique characteristics of the image, such as the three-dimensional properties and the absence of pigments or brush strokes, have puzzled scientists for decades. Theories exploring how such a detailed and perplexing image could have been created continue to evolve, with advancements in technology offering new perspectives while leaving questions unanswered.

Moreover, the circumstances surrounding the shroud’s preservation and its historical journey through different regions have also raised intriguing questions. The shroud’s mysterious disappearance and reappearance at various points in history, combined with conflicting evidence regarding its authenticity, add layers of complexity to the ongoing debate. These historical enigmas contribute to the shroud’s enduring allure and its significance in both religious and scientific realms.
